{"product_id":"paahto-the-bull-the-123","title":"Paahto \u0026 The Bull - The 123","description":"\u003cp\u003e\u003cstrong\u003ePaahto \u0026amp; The Bull\u003c\/strong\u003e is the guitar duo project of \u003cstrong\u003ePatrick \"Paahto\" Cummins\u003c\/strong\u003e and \u003cstrong\u003eJohn Francis Flynn\u003c\/strong\u003e. Having met and played together since 2011, and having cut their teeth at The Maple Hotel on Dublin's Gardiner Street, Paahto and John helped form the Irish traditional group \u003cstrong\u003eSkipper's Alley\u003c\/strong\u003e in 2013 and have remained long-term sparring partners and an integral cog in Dublin's traditional and folk music communities.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eAs with any collaboration between these two players, Paahto \u0026amp; The Bull is beyond a meeting of two musical minds and encompasses a very personal element.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eDuring the pandemic, the pair experimented with music on two guitars inspired by Paahto's interest in bluegrass flat-picking and John's very original approach to accompaniment. Beginning with just an Instagram page to post some amateur material, Paahto \u0026amp; The Bull decided to take the project more seriously and gradually worked towards recording an album with the help of \u003cstrong\u003eBrendan Jenkinson\u003c\/strong\u003e and \u003cstrong\u003eBen Rawlins\u003c\/strong\u003e.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eThe music of Paahto \u0026amp; The Bull is a very honest reflection of the unique sound that Cummins and Flynn have consistently created together over the past fifteen years and, although one might have expected their initial release to be a banjo\/guitar project, the lateral thinking that went into choosing a guitar duet is also very much in line with the particular flavour of progressive that these lads strive for.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eTheir debut 10-track album, \u003cem\u003eThe 123\u003c\/em\u003e, gets its name from the old Dublin bus route that connected the two musicians' areas, passing by Paddy's home on Errigal Road in Drimnagh at one end and terminating near St. Declan's Road, Marino, on the other, where John grew up.\u003c\/p\u003e","brand":"Claddagh Records","offers":[{"title":"Vinyl LP","offer_id":58735385313625,"sku":"SDZ-49646","price":25.99,"currency_code":"EUR","in_stock":true},{"title":"CD","offer_id":58735385346393,"sku":"SDZ-49647","price":11.99,"currency_code":"EUR","in_stock":true}],"thumbnail_url":"\/\/cdn.shopify.com\/s\/files\/1\/0588\/3455\/0945\/files\/Paahto-The-Bull-Exploded-Packshot-1.png?v=1785428444","url":"https:\/\/spindizzyrecords.com\/products\/paahto-the-bull-the-123","provider":"Spindizzy Dublin","version":"1.0","type":"link"}
